    BySelina LumSINGAPORE — A woman who had lived under her parents' roof for 27 years was evicted by her elderly mother in 2021. Madam Rita Kishinchand Bhojwani, 62, then sued her mother Maya Kishinchand, 91, claiming that the eviction was unlawful because it breached her right to stay in the apartment rent-free for the rest of her life. She also sued the family company, HVS Properties, which owns the condominium unit at The Seafront on Meyer, as well as a director of the company.

    SINGAPORE – Professional company directors who lend their names to help foreign clients set up companies in Singapore but fail to exercise oversight over these companies will likely be sentenced to jail terms. The High Court said the custodial threshold would be presumptively crossed for such directors when they are sentenced for failing to exercise reasonable diligence in carrying out their duties.

    SINGAPORE – A beauty salon owner bought a commercial unit at D’Leedon condominium for nearly $1.6 million, assuming that the size of the premises was 818 sq ft. This was based on past transaction history data on two leading property listing portals, as well as a title search, which corroborated the square footage. However, the usable floor area of the unit turned out to be just 619 sq ft.
